Carlos Sainz believes that Ferrari's improved race execution and strategic decisions have kept the team in contention for the Formula 1 constructors' title, despite facing a challenging mid-season period. The Spanish driver expressed surprise at Ferrari's ability to remain competitive in the championship battle, given the team's struggles since their victory in Monaco.
Ferrari's Resilience in the Face of Adversity
Despite expectations that McLaren would overtake Red Bull in the constructors' standings, Ferrari finds itself just 39 points behind the leaders. Sainz attributes this unexpected position to the team's significant improvements in race management and overall performance optimization.
The driver highlighted how Ferrari has managed to extract the most from their car, even when faced with sudden performance declines and technical issues. He pointed out the team's ability to score points consistently, even when the car wasn't performing at its best, as a key factor in keeping them in the title hunt.
Team Effort and Driver Consistency
Sainz emphasized the importance of both drivers' consistent performances in contributing to Ferrari's competitiveness. He noted that he and his teammate have been working together effectively, maximizing the car's potential and regularly scoring points. This collaborative effort has played a crucial role in maintaining Ferrari's position in the championship battle.
Looking Ahead: Cautious Optimism
While acknowledging the potential for strong performances in upcoming races at Azerbaijan and Singapore, Sainz remained cautious about predicting future results. He stressed the importance of taking each race as it comes, recognizing the unpredictable nature of Formula 1 and the small margins that can separate teams in performance.
The driver warned against becoming overly confident based on isolated strong performances, citing the possibility of facing challenges at other circuits like Austin. Sainz's approach reflects a measured optimism, focusing on maximizing opportunities at each race while remaining realistic about the team's overall position in the championship.
